    What does OE DRAIN PUMP ERROR mean on my LG Dryer?
    • N
      Nicole FitzgeraldSep 23, 2025
      The OE DRAIN PUMP ERROR means that the drain pump motor in your LG Dryer has malfunctioned. Unplug the power plug and call for service.

    How to fix dE DOOR ERROR on LG DVH5-08W Dryer?
    • K
      Kevin JuarezAug 26, 2025
      The dE DOOR ERROR on your LG dryer indicates that the door was opened during operation or isn't closed properly. Ensure the door is completely closed. If the error persists, call for service.

    What does LE1 MOTOR LOCKED ERROR mean on LG Dryer?
    • J
      jacksonbrianSep 6, 2025
      The LE1 MOTOR LOCKED ERROR on your LG dryer means the tub drive has stopped suddenly. Check if the amount of clothes exceeds the maximum load capacity. Unplug the power plug and call for service.
